You can smell … WebNov 3, 2009 · Light weight, insulative, heat resistant bricks can be made from: •vermiculite 85% and clay 15%. •pumice 85% and clay 15%. •sawdust 50% and clay/cement 50%. •charcoal 50% and clay 50%. •perlite 85% and clay 15%.
